Meaning of button nose |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B2

Definitions

  1. A nose with a small size and a relatively flat, round shape, usually considered to be dainty or cute in appearance.
    idiomatic
  2. A person having such a nose.
    idiomatic

Examples

“She had little features, a button nose, a pretty chin and a long graceful neck.”
“Tintin, the comic strip hero with the button nose, poppy-seed eyes and blond flip hairdo, is now an institution.”
“You can't buy BRAD PITT's icy blue eyes or JENNIFER ANISTON's adorable button nose.”
“Surprisingly, the film is delightful—mostly because of 15-year-old Hayley Mills, the blonde button nose who played the endearing delinquent in Tiger Bay.”
